34、l Report UMTS Universal Mobile Telecommunications System URS User Requirement Specification WAP Wireless Application Protocol4 User requirement specification 4.1 Introduction TETRA networks will rarely exist in isolation. These networks are built to enable communication between users of TETRA networ

35、ks and to/from other networks and network users. The present document describes the need to interface to existing and future networks mobile and fixed in order to enable interoperability of services and roaming between networks. There are two main classes of requirements: The interworking requiremen

36、ts are concerned with the ability to interface different networks so that higher level services and application are enabled when at least one of the parties is on a different network. The roaming requirements give users of a network the ability to access services when outside the area covered by the

37、ir subscribed network. There are roaming requirements for both voice services and data services. There are interworking requirements for both voice services and data services. ETSI ETSI TR 102 021-5 V1.2.1 (2010-12)8A specific TETRA network may need to interface with the following networks (not a co

38、mplete list): Another TETRA network. A GSM network. A GPRS network. A UMTS network. A Tetrapol network. Another mobile network. A fixed network (e.g. the PSTN). A private network (PABX). An private fixed IP network. The Internet. Other data networks. The basic requirement to enable interworking and

39、roaming are the interconnections between networks. TETRA networks will need to support the common interfaces to connect to GSM, PSTN and IP networks for voice, data and signalling. 41、ce Standards with other Technologies20 % TEDS only network using VoIP for Voice support6 %Networking capability for DMO area to DMO area5 %Seamless technology roaming 12 %Interworking voice quality with other technologies9 %Other TMO10 %ETSI ETSI TR 102 021-5 V1.2.1 (2010-12)94.2 Interworking Interw

42、orking is the ability of multiple networks to co-operate and together render a service. It is an essential feature when parties involved in communication services are not connected to the same network. Those parties would typically be end-users in a voice communication. They could also be a client a

43、nd a server in an automated transaction. Users needs for voice interworking are expressed differently than user needs for data interworking. We will discuss each of them separately. 4.2.1 Voice interworking requirements Voice interworking is required between TETRA and other voice networks listed in

44、clause 4.1. Most TETRA voice communications are a combination of group calls and simplex and/or duplex “one to one“ calls. The interworking of duplex calls to PSTN, GSM and UMTS users, where most of the installed base of voice terminals are connected, is an essential requirement. There is growing in

45、terest to extend all TETRA voice services to users on mobile and fixed IP networks (Seamless Technology roaming in TR 102 621 i.2). The European Public Safety community has a specific requirement of interworking with Tetrapol networks. 4.2.2 Data interworking requirements Data interworking requireme

46、nts are of two main sorts: TETRA users wanting access to servers in other fixed or mobile networks; and users on other fixed or mobile networks wanting exchange of data with TETRA users. There are requirements for both. However, the possibility to access the outside world from the TETRA network stan

47、ds out as being the most important for all user segments. TETRA users will need access to the networks where the applications and other users are. This translates into: TETRA SDS, TETRA status, IP Packet Data, SMS, GPRS, 3G networks, APNs, WAP servers, intranets, the Internet. The TETRA community co

48、nsiders security and confidentiality as important requirements. It is important that interworking requirement do not have a negative impact on those, so the following should be considered: proper mechanisms such as firewalls need to be put in place in particular to control access from IP networks; a

49、nd flexible authorization mechanisms are needed, in particular the concept of call barring for data calls is required. 4.3 Roaming Roaming has implications on the terminal as well as on the SwMI. Here we consider the user requirements for the roaming service and therefore we do not make explicit distinction whether the implications are at the terminal level or at the SwMI level. Roaming between different TETRA networks is essential and by far the most important requirement. The Public Safety community is looking forward
